Calculate the plant population of maize sown in 5000 sq m area if the crop is sown in paired row of 40/80 cm and P-P 25 cm

A. 33,333

B. 50,000

C. 66,666

D. 1,11,111

Answer: Option A

Solution(By Examveda Team)

How to calculate plant population:
1. The plant population of any field is given by multiplying the plant's spacing by the spacing between the rows.
2. The total area of the field a square meters.
3. Divide 10,000 by the result of multiplying the between plant spacing and the between rows spacing as given:
$${\text{Plant population =}}$$    $$\frac{{{\text{area of field under cultivation }}\left( {{{\text{m}}^2}} \right)}}{{{\text{between plant spacing (m)}} \times {\text{between rows spacing row (m)}}}}$$
Here, Space between the plants is 40 and 80.
Taking average is 60 centimeter = 0.6 meter
Space between the rows = 25 centimeter = 0.25 meter
$$\eqalign{ & {\text{Plant population}} = \frac{{5,000}}{{0.60 \times 0.25}} \cr & \,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\, = \frac{{5,000}}{{0.15}} \cr & \,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\,\, = 33,333 \cr} $$
